
同时,可以结合defer、panic和recover实现类似异常恢复的逻辑。 只要环境配置正确,PHP 文件就能正常运行。 Python通过单下划线约定和双下划线名称改写实现属性私有化,推荐结合@property装饰器控制访问,确保封装性和数据验证。 它特别适合对同一函数的不同输入场景进行分组测试。...

#define:宏定义 用于定义宏,可以是常量宏或函数宏。 只要参数不同,函数重载就能正常工作,是C++多态的一种静态体现方式。 因此,如果您只专注于 Golang GAE 开发,只需下载 Google App Engine SDK for Go [版本号] (.zip 文件) 即可。 步骤如下: ...

以下是一个典型的控制器方法,用于接收多个音乐文件,并对每个文件进行处理。 后续的rebalance操作中可能涉及pop和push,这些是O(log K)。 通过它,我们可以轻松创建、启动和管理线程。 Go通过接口、闭包和泛型实现迭代器模式,分离遍历逻辑与数据结构。 使用XmlReader结合XmlS...

// 重新运行 PHP 脚本 $date = new \DateTime('now', new DateTimeZone('Japan')); echo $date->format('d.m.Y H:i:s');此时,输出的时间应该与指定时区下的实际时间一致。 安全提示与最佳实践 如果视频ID...

如果它们不相等(例如,'123.45'转换为123和123.45不相等),则它是一个浮点数。 void print_block(int n, char c) { std::lock_guard<std::mutex> guard(mtx); // 构造时加锁,析构时自动解锁 ...

过于宽泛的异常消息:例如throw new Exception("Error occurred");这样的消息几乎没有帮助。 按步骤逐一验证,通常能快速解决。 注意事项 动态 IP 地址: 如果服务器的公网 IP 地址是动态的(即,每次连接到互联网时都会更改),则需要使用动态 DNS 服务来跟踪 I...

本文旨在帮助初学者理解 Go 语言中结构体的使用,重点讲解方法中指针接收者与值接收者的区别,以及如何正确地修改结构体内部状态。 CPython为列表对象维护了一个小型的自由列表(free list),用于回收和重用最近删除的小列表,以提高性能。 不复杂但容易忽略细节。 function backup...

选择合适的策略取决于你要修改的范围和库的设计。 realpath() 和目录限制: 结合realpath()函数,它可以解析所有..和符号链接,返回文件的真实绝对路径。 总的来说,PHP处理XML数据有很多种方法,选择哪种方法取决于你的具体需求。 掌握常见错误和调试技巧,能显著提升代码稳定性。 df...

如果数据集中最小类别的样本数量小于指定的n_splits值,将抛出ValueError。 我们将探讨两种主要策略:直接将数据附加到视图渲染,以及通过内部方法调用传递变量,确保变量在后续处理或视图渲染时可访问,从而解决变量作用域限制的问题。 如阶乘函数:function factorial($n) {...

# 定义着色方案 color_pre_event = 'skyblue' # 事件前区域颜色 color_during_event = 'lightcoral' # 事件中区域颜色 color_post_event = 'lightgreen' # 事件后区域颜色 alpha_level = 0.2...